The Abu Dhabi Department of Economic Development (ADDED) and the Abu Dhabi Investment Office (ADIO) held the 5th Al Multaqa meeting. In this meeting, they signed agreements called Musataha. These agreements will help Abu Dhabi grow and make life better for people in the community.
A new shopping center called Misnaad Mall will be built in Madinat Al Riyadh, Abu Dhabi. It will have space for shops and restaurants, covering more than 1,000 square meters. Misnaad Alehterafya Contracting will build the mall. This mall will give people a nearby place to shop and eat. It will also support small businesses and provide a useful place for the community to come together.

In Al Ain, another project, Pro Shops 2, will add more shops and restaurants to the Al Dhahir area. It will cover 2,500 square meters. Danat Alsharq Contracting Company will build it. This project will make it easier for people to shop and eat in their area and help small businesses grow.
A new school is also planned in Al Wathba, Abu Dhabi. ADIO and the Abu Dhabi Department of Education and Knowledge (ADEK) have teamed up with Shining Star International School to build it. The school will cost AED 97 million and will be built in two parts. It will hold up to 4,000 students and teach them using the Indian school system from Grade 1 to Grade 12. This school will give children a great place to learn.
Mansoor Al Bastaki, Head of Musataha at ADIO, said: “These projects show how the government and businesses can work together. With Musataha, we are building better places for people to live, shop, and learn.”
The Musataha programme helps local investors use government land to build important projects. This way, both businesses and the government can work together to make life better for everyone.
The Al Multaqa meetings happen every three months. In these meetings, the government shares updates on Abu Dhabi’s economy and shows businesses where they can invest. These meetings also give businesses and the government a chance to share ideas and make plans together.
ADIO helps businesses grow by giving them support and advice. These projects are helping Abu Dhabi become a better place for people to live, work, and learn.
